nginx 安裝(初学者) -2020、11、4

相关网站:

                        nginx版本下载网站:https://nginx.org/download/

      对应各种linux的nginx下载环境:http://nginx.org/en/linux_packages.html#Ubuntu

        window复制内容Vmware无法显示:https://blog.csdn.net/cph77777/article/details/79565695

                  注:复制tool的内容到桌面,之后提取文件就好了,就可以实现解压的方式以及对应终端可以命令行操作了,不然数据存在与磁盘中,不在linux环境中。

个人环境ubuntu14,下面是安装nginx环境的命令(仅仅只是环境的检查)


       

相关插件:

#安装gcc
apt-get build-dep gcc   // 必须
#安装pcre
apt-get install libpcre3 libpcre3-dev  //必须
#安装zlib,压缩、解压
apt-get install zlib1g-dev    // 非必须,默认可以桌面提取文件的
#安装openssl,安装套接字层密码库
apt-get install openssl libssl-dev  // 非必须,不一定需要加密的,加密的话需要证书的

卸载栗子: sudo apt-get remove gcc

nginx安装步骤:

./configure	//编辑nginx的配置文件,后面可以跟一些命令
make   //编译nginx文件
make install //安装nginx文件

栗子:
./configure --prefix=/usr/local/nginx // 设置安装路径
            --pid-path=/var/run/nginx/nginx.pid   // 设置nginx的pid信息

安装流程: 

   1.、先去安装nginx的环境。
   2 、去下载工具,按照必须和非必须的参照个人想法安装。
   3、去nginx下载相关的版本,之后采用xftp工具或者本地运行的就是Vmware Tool工具进行上传,解压。
   4 、到nginx目录里面,之后按照安装的命令进行安装,进行/use/local/nginx/sbin目录里面,有一个nginx运行文件,通过 ./nginx命令运行即可。

nginx的相关命令:

启动nginx
cd /usr/local/nginx/sbin/
./nginx 


停止nginx
方式1,快速停止:
cd /usr/local/nginx/sbin
./nginx -s stop
此方式相当于先查出nginx进程id再使用kill命令强制杀掉进程。

方式2,完整停止(建议使用):
cd /usr/local/nginx/sbin
./nginx -s quit
此方式停止步骤是待nginx进程处理任务完毕进行停止。


重启nginx
方式1,先停止再启动(建议使用):
对nginx进行重启相当于先停止nginx再启动nginx,即先执行停止命令再执行启动命令。
如下:
./nginx -s quit
./nginx

方式2,重新加载配置文件:
当nginx的配置文件nginx.conf修改后,要想让配置生效需要重启nginx,使用-s reload不用先停止nginx再启动nginx即可将配置信息在nginx中生效,如下:
./nginx -s reload

 

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值